
Horizontal alignment
To key in the horizontal alignment:
- Tap Horizontal alignment.
-
Tap Add.
The Element field is set to Start point.
- To define the start point:
- Enter the Start station.
In the Method field, select either:
- Key in coordinates and then enter values in the Start north and Start east fields.
Select point and then select a point in the Point name field.
The Start north and Start east fields will update with the values for the entered point.
To edit the Start north and Start east values when they have been derived from a point, change the method to Key in coordinates.
- Enter the Station interval.
- Tap Store.
- To add elements to the alignment:
Select the Element type and fill out the remaining fields.
For more information, refer to the topic for the selected entry method.
- Tap Store.
Continue adding elements as required.
Each element is added after the previous element.
When you are done, tap Close.
To edit an element or to insert an element further up the list, you must first tap Close to close the Add element screen. You can then select the element to edit in the list and then tap Edit. To insert an element, tap the element that will come after the new element and then tap Insert.
- Tap Accept.
- Key in the vertical alignment, or tap Store to store the RXL definition.
